Marathon Petroleum Co. has announced that it will offer to buy more than 300 homes near the southwest Detroit refinery that is being upgraded to process more Canadian tar sands oil
“„Homeowners will be offered the average price of two appraisals or $40,000 — whichever amount is greater — as the base purchase price.
“„Owners will receive a premium bonus amounting to 50 percent of the average appraised price.
“„A $5,000 allowance of miscellaneous expenses will be available for owners.
“„Those who sign up for the program within the next four months are eligible for a $1,000 bonus.
“„A $500 allowance for owners to seek real estate advice.
“„Up to $1,500 in assistance for new mortgage assistance.
“„“Someone with a $30,000 appraised home is going to walk away with $61,000,” said Tracy Case, a division manager with Marathon Petroleum, on Wednesday.
